Electrician Certificate, Diploma and Degree Programs<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"DeThere are three general approaches to get electrician training in a vocational or trade school near De Mossville KY. You may enroll in a certificate or diploma program, or obtain an Associate Degree. Bachelor’s Degrees are available at some schools, but are not as common as the first three options. In many cases these programs are made available together with an apprenticeship, which are required by most states to be licensed or if you want to earn certification.
